Jobs found
Business development specialist permanent multiple locations
Durban
Full Circle Resourcing
New business development specialist corporate sales on site
Durban
Cartrack
Business development specialist saas fintechs in uki europe r450k ote
Cape Town (Claremont)
Delta-v
Business Development Specialist - Packaging
South Africa
Image Pivot
Business Development Specialist - Packaging
South Africa
Truark
Business Development Specialist
Cape Town
Brenntag
NEW BUSINESS DEVELOPMENT SPECIALIST (WAREHOUSE)
Durban
MacDonald's Transport
Business Development Specialist - Packaging
South Africa
adzuna.com